SCANALYZER DIAGNOSTICS
Data Link Connector
See
Figure 4-6.
Using the Scanalyzer requires access to the
data link connector located in the trunk.
Scanalyzer Cartridge
See
Figure 4-7.
Through a special programmable application
cartridge, the Scanalyzer offers data displays and menu
selections that allow for quick and easy retrieval of data. The
device enables the user to perform a variety of diagnostic
tests while monitoring inputs and outputs.

INSTALLATION
The illumination of the check engine lamp usually indicates
the presence of trouble codes. When trouble codes are
present, and a SCANALYZER (Part No. HD-41325) and
DIAGNOSTIC CARTRIDGE (Part No. B-41325-99) are avail-
able, proceed as follows:
1.
Turn ignition/light key switch OFF.
2.
Remove seat. See
2.40 SEAT.
3.
See
Figure 4-6.
Locate the data link connector [91A] in
the trunk.
4.
Remove rubber protective plug from data link connector.
Plug Scanalyzer into connector. If necessary, detach
connector from frame.
5.
Turn ignition/light key switch ON. Set engine stop switch
to RUN, but do not start engine.
6.
See
Figure 4-7.
Insert the diagnostic application car-
tridge (2) into the Scanalyzer (1). During the next few
seconds, the Scanalyzer sequences through a series of
screens that reflect a power-on self test, the system
copyright, and then an attempt at communications with
the ECM. Once communications is established with the
ECM, the diagnostic menu appears. See
7.
Continue with the instructions under USAGE.
